In the bottle, it basically smells just night lavender essential oil. Typical lavender, always overpowering the other notes. However! On the skin the lavender fades a little bit and the beautiful jasmine and honeysuckle comes out! This is a very relaxing blend, and it is my quintessential bedtime perfume!

I got an imp of this in my very first BPAL order, because I had heard that this was the quintessential BPAL scent. When I first smelled it, I was a bit overwhelmed by the medicinal qualities of it. It admittedly took a while for me to get used to. However, I now love it. Now, I oddly appreciate the medicinal qualities of it because it is literally called "Snake Oil", it fits. This scent oddly reminds me of the desert, I am unsure as to why. The vanilla and spices work beautifully together, and it is truly unique. This scent is amazing and definitely essential BPAL for a reason.
